What will you do?

Although no two days at Accenture are the same, as an Banking Consultant in our Banking practice a typical day may include:
  • Advising Banks and other Financial Services institutions on payments: operating model design, project delivery, IT systems implementations and business process optimization
  • Supporting or managing projects that address the latest global challenges of Payments and Banking world
  • Working across a dynamic, international team where English is the common language
  • Building relationships with global Accenture Banking teams
  • Helping to shape thought capital around current and emerging Banking Payments topics
  • Collaborating with the best and brightest minds in the industry
 

Who & What are we looking for?

  • Minimum bachelor's diploma:
  • 2+ years’ experience within: Consulting (preferred) and/or: Industry experience (e.g.Retail Banking, Corporate Banking, Core Banking System Providers)
  • Exposure to business requirements gathering and management or processes design in Payments area and/or Project Management processes
  • Good mix and exposure to Business and Technology (business, technology, operations)
  • Delivery experience in Payment, Core Banking or other Financial Services systems implementation and related organizational impacts (functional, business requirements, processes, roles, etc.) will be an asset
  • Hands-on experience working within Payments area in Delivery / Project / Product / Process Management background with good understanding of various challenges, business and technology imperatives in Payments and general Banking space in at least one of following areas:
  • Core Payments Platforms, e.g., Finastra GPP, ACI Worldwide, FIS, Fiserv, Icon Solutions
  • Core Payments Messages Formats, e.g., SEPA, Target2, BACS, CHAPS, ISO20022, ISO8583, instant payments
  • Payment Cards and Card-related processes, e.g., issuing, acquiring, transaction processing
  • Alternative Payment Methods and Payments Innovation, e.g., eCommerce payments, Digital Payments, Blockchain/Distributed Ledger
  • Open Banking and API-based Ecosystems with embedded payments offerings
  • Payments Regulations
  • Fraud detection and prevention in Payments systems and processes implementation
  • Payments in Cloud
